Subgenres
For my first idea I will use 'Military Science Fiction' as the concept of my main plot is how members of military are being controlled by the government. This control will cause in some sort of conflict between the military students and members. Another reason to why it is Military SF is that weapons involved are more futuristic and only used by the government to protect private information, and these weapons are worth a lot of value, however only supposed to be used for combat by the government and people working for them. In this case called 'The Company'
My idea for this is that manipulation will be dealt with to decide who is in control and power at the end, and why and how the human brain has evolved in many different ways.
I will use 'Soft Science Fiction' as my second idea, as in my story the three siblings are captured and all moved to completely different dimensions. The siblings all work out why they got captured and moved in the first place, leading on to how it happened. It focuses more on the storyline rather then the sci-fi itself (take back-seat from technology.)
I will also use 'Robot Fiction' (RF) as the main plot of the movie is how robots are the central theme around the story, as even though the humans are struggling to survive and find each other, we find out that the robots aren't all just malicious and violent.

In my third idea I will use 'steampunk'. Because Ace's life is based over 200 years and as he grows up, he learns more about the past of his parents. We learn how technology was different in the 18th century, 19th century and present day (Ace's current life). But before he comes to earth (20th century) he doesn't remember anything from his past life as his existence on his past planet is forgotten as he is in a whole new dimension, essentially wiping his whole memory.
'Cyberpunk' will also be involved as we get to see how he interacts and communicates with humans, as we see how he looks at the earth and how his relationships with different humans show that he really does have feelings for others, even though he is known for a 'robot'. Finally, we see hints of 'Nanopunk' because on the outside he is known as some sort of machine, but on the inside he is human-like.

Narrative Structure - The New Age
Equilibrium
Humanity has ruled the Earth for quite some years now.
The world is at its worst. Riots occurring every day around the world, causing
huge conflict between many countries including the two superpowers. Technology has evolved and adapted, threats are being made by a new age of robots.
Due to the increased tensions of Robots, who plan to take over the Earth, so the whole world is at risk of invasion. Three siblings Dom, Daisy and Tiffany are known for being the smartest family, they can bring the world to peace, in order to encourage the Robots to leave Earth alone, because this family is the future. However, nobody knows about the contact between the Robots and the three siblings
Disruption
The three siblings are captured by the 'Robe' who is the leader of the Robots because they understand the future the most, however the siblings leaked important information about the new age of robots and their contact. Robe's intentions on capturing the family, is to find out more about the Earth and how the future will be affected due to this invasion.
Journey
The family get split up and all moved to different dimensions. Dom is moved to Dimension 1, Daisy is moved to Dimension 2 and Daisy is moved to Dimension 3 where Robe holds all of them. They try to figure out why they have been captured.
Resolution
Dom finds a way to stop this chaos and keep the Earth safe by finding out why the Robots want to rule the world and how 'Robe' became who he is. But by doing that he becomes a threat to humanity, as he finds out how robots were formed. Because of this, Dom can't go back to Earth, otherwise 'Robe's' whole plan won't work, after being able to figure out why the new age wants domination.
New Equilibrium
Dom brings peace with the Earth and Robe, however their are consequences for the humans as the deal Robe made with Dom saved humanity but Earth itself will change. Things aren't quite back to normal as Robe doesn't have control of the humans but does for the Earth.
